[makes noise] "what's it--no, no, "i don't want any aluminum siding on my house. thank you anyway." boom. you come back later, a few minutes later, put your hand on the water, huh, - it's okay? - it's okay. it's okay? if you can do that, you can do that, it's okay. now, i got a question for you, which do you suppose has more internal energy? which has absorbed more heat, the frying pan empty or the frying pan with the water in it? think. i'm not asking which has got the higher temperature. i'm asking a different question. i'm saying, which has absorbed the most heat? and your neighbor says... -- what's the answer, gang? the water. the water has absorbed more heat. but you know what? it's not as hot. the tempature is not so high. so some substances will absorb an awful lot of heat for only a small change in temperature. iron, put a little heat
